WebA seizure can last up to 5 minutes in cats. In severe cases, the epilepsy can last longer and may be fatal. Cat seizures occur without any warning signs and may also occur during sleep. The cat will move involuntarily, shake, may drool and have foam in the mouth area. The epileptic seizures can be triggered by excitement or may occur when the ... While somewhat rare, cats like people, can experience seizures and be diagnosed with epilepsy. Idiopathic epilepsy is a relatively common inherited condition in dogs, but inherited seizures are not typically seen in cats. Idiopathic epilepsy is a ... how much is gallon in litres

WebJan 24, 2024 · Stress may also cause your cat to have seizures. When your cat is under extreme stress, his body will produce hormones that may cause him to have a seizure. Environmental factors may also induce seizures. Toxins may cause your cat to have a seizure, such as chemicals used in dog flea collars. WebFeb 20, 2024 · There are two general types of epileptic seizures in cats: petit mal and grand mal. Petit mal seizures do not cause convulsions. WebEnd-stage kidney failure in cats can also result in seizures. Low blood sugar, most commonly secondary to the treatment of diabetes mellitus with insulin, can cause feline seizures.
